Did you know this tea-related ritual was introduced in the early 1840s to Britain by Anna, the 7th Duchess of Bedford and evolved as a mini meal to ward off hunger?

Afternoon Tea conjures up the simple pleasures of a bygone era, fine bone china, cucumber sandwiches and Victoria sponge. It'snow back in fashion, offering that little bit of decadence for today's discerning guests, but in a lot of instances delightfully affordable.

From the sandwiches cut into fingers, to the mini cakes and scones - is it jam or cream first? All washed down with tea or bubbles... what’s not to love about an Afternoon Tea?
